Yulu launches first campus ambassador programme to foster entrepreneurship

Shared electric mobility firm Yulu has launched its first campus ambassador programme ‘Wynn Freedom Ambassador,' which invites students from Bengaluru to hone their entrepreneurial skills with the company. 

The Wynn Freedom Ambassadors will regularly attend information sessions at Yulu’s office, getting updated with electric mobility, marketing and sales strategies, and the dynamic start-up ecosystem in the country. 

Selected campus ambassadors chosen for this two-month programme will be given 'Yulu Wynn' e-bikes to use over this period. The ambassadors will be among the first riders in the city to use e-bikes every day, and share their experiences. 

During the programme, participants will provide test rides to interested users and demonstrate their sales acumen by successfully selling Yulu Wynn e-bikes to their peers. By meeting their sales targets, the Wynn Freedom Ambassadors can earn rewards—including the chance to get a free Yulu Wynn bike for themselves. 

Wynn Freedom Ambassadors who demonstrate excellent performance may also get a chance to work with the company.
